Padmashree College
The British College
ISMT College

Nepal College of Information Technology (NCIT), Lalitpur

Master of Science (M.Sc) in Computer Science

Affiliated To: Pokhara University


M.Sc Engineering

Course Level

Master Degree


2 Years

Study Mode

Full Time

Total Seats





Nepal Engineering Council


Master of Science in Computer Science at NCIT: Harnessing the Power of Technology

The Master of Science in Computer Science (MSc CS) program at Nepal College of Information Technology (NCIT) in Balkumari, Lalitpur, affiliated with Pokhara University, is a comprehensive program designed to create leaders in the field of computer science.

Course Overview

The MSc CS program is a multidisciplinary program that combines theoretical computer science with practical software development skills. The course curriculum is designed to allow students to specialize in areas of their interest while gaining a broad foundation in computer science.

Course Outlines

Key courses in the MSc CS program include:

  • Advanced Algorithms and Data Structures
  • Advanced Computer Architecture
  • Operating Systems and System Programming
  • Computer Networks and Internet Technologies
  • Advanced Database Management Systems
  • Machine Learning and Artificial Intelligence
  • Electives in areas like Cybersecurity, Big Data, Cloud Computing, etc.


The MSc CS program lasts two years, divided into four semesters.


The primary objectives of the MSc CS program are:

  • To provide an advanced understanding of computer science principles.
  • To equip students with practical skills in software development.
  • To enable students to specialize in their areas of interest within computer science.


Applicants for the MSc CS program should have a Bachelor's degree in Computer Science, Information Technology, or a related field from a recognized university.

Learning Outcomes

Upon completion of the MSc CS program, graduates will:

  • Have an in-depth understanding of advanced computer science principles.
  • Be equipped with high-level software development skills.
  • Be able to innovate and lead in their chosen specialization within computer science.


Graduates from the MSc CS program have a wide range of career opportunities in the tech industry, academia, research institutions, and more.

Fees Structure

For detailed information about the fee structure, please contact the NCIT administration office.

Career Prospects

MSc CS graduates can work as Software Developers, Data Scientists, IT Consultants, Network Administrators, Systems Analysts, Research Scientists, or Academicians.

Why Choose This Course?

The MSc CS program at NCIT offers a comprehensive and up-to-date curriculum that equips students with both theoretical knowledge and practical skills. This balance makes it an excellent choice for students looking to excel in the field of computer science.

What After MSc CS?

After completing the MSc CS program, graduates can dive into rewarding careers in the tech industry or choose to further their studies through research or doctoral programs.


NCIT provides scholarships based on Pokhara University's guidelines and the academic performance of students.

In conclusion, the MSc CS program at NCIT provides students with the theoretical knowledge and practical skills required to thrive in the rapidly evolving field of computer science. With its innovative curriculum and focus on specialization, this program creates leaders ready to shape the future of technology.

Contact Details of Nepal College of Information Technology (NCIT), Lalitpur


College Review

Questions & Discussions

Ask Question